Wood consists of 40-50% cellulose, 20-30% hemi-celluloses, 21-23% lignin, 0.2-0.5% protein, and 1-5% mineral matter, which is left behind as ash when the wood is burned. Besides its straightforward use as timber, much wood is pulped for use in papermaking. Lignin is extracted in the process by either sulfonation or chlorination. Sulfonation produces lignosulfonates, which are widely used as dispersing agents, for example as chemical admixtures for concrete to disperse the cement particles (see the section on Cement and Concrete Admixtures, below). [Pg.314]

Water reducers and superplasticizers. Admixtures aimed at increasing the workability of concrete are chemical substances that improve the mobihty of the particles in the fresh concrete mix by increasing the effectiveness of the mixing water. They contain surface-active agents that are adsorbed on the surface of solid particles and modify their electrical surface charge, so that they do not tend to flocculate, and thus are more dispersed, and the water can better lubricate the mix. [Pg.196]
